Mark of Daniel Van Voorhis (1751-1824), further marked with an American eagle and shield pseudo hallmark, circa 1800, monogrammed "L P M" to underside of handle, the recto of handles with bright cut engraving and monogrammed "MB."
5 3/8 in.
2.6 troy oz.
Private Collection, Kill Devil Hills, North Carolina A pair of spoons by Voorhis with similar engraving are currently on view in the American Wing at the Metropolitan Museum of Art.
Daniel Van Voorhis was a silversmith and Revolutionary Patriot. Born in Oyster Bay, New York, he served under George Washington during the American Revolution.
